Geographic Location of Bagana


The village Bagana is located in Sarthebari Circle of Barpeta District in the State of Assam in India. It comes under Barpeta Community Development Block. The nearest town is Pathsala Tc, which is about 10 kilometers away from Bagana.

Social Structure of Bagana


As per available data from the year 2009, 711 persons live in 159 house holds in the village Bagana. There are 358 female individuals and 353 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 50.35% and males constitute 49.65% of the total population.

There are 70 scheduled castes persons of which 35 are females and 35 are males. Females constitute 50% and males constitute 50%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 9.85% of the total population.

There are 151 scheduled tribes persons of which 78 are females and 73 are males. Females constitute 51.66% and males constitute 48.34%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 21.24% of the total population.

Population density of Bagana is 433.3 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Bagana

Total area of Bagana is 164.09 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 117 ha. About 117 ha is un-irrigated area.

About 20.09 ha is in non-agricultural use.

About 27 ha is culturable waste land.

Schools in Bagana


There are no private or government pre-primary schools in the village. However, there is a government pre-primary school in Hathinapur, which is less than 5 kms away from Bagana.

There is a government primary school in the village Bagana.

There is a government middle school in the village Bagana.

There is a government secondary school in the village Bagana.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private senior secondary school in Barpeta, which is 5-10 kms away from Bagana.
